About me

Jay Mark Lustbader, MD, is the Physician Executive Director of the Department of Ophthalmology for MedStar Health.  Dr. Lustbader is the director of cornea and refractive surgery and president of the Washington National Eye Center. Dr. Lustbader holds a lifetime certification from the American Board of Ophthalmology and is licensed in DC, MD and VA. Dr. Lustbader chose ophthalmology because he believes the field allows him to combine the best aspects of other areas of medicine: he performs high-tech microscopic surgeries and also has an opportunity to develop long-term relationships with his patients. He finds the greatest satisfaction in restoring his patients' sight.

The patient comes first in Dr. Lustbader's practice. He and his staff offer expertise and experience in a caring environment. Dr. Lustbader will do whatever it takes to improve someone's vision—from something as simple as prescribing glasses to the most complex surgical procedures.

Dr. Lustbader has published nearly 50 papers and abstracts on a variety of topics in corneal disease and other aspects of ophthalmology and has been invited to speak at 50 lectures on his topics of clinical interest. Outside of his medical practice, he is a runner and avid Baltimore Ravens fan.
